Block

#22,128,741
Block Number
22,128,741 @ 07/06/2025, 15:46:10
Status
Finalized
ID
0x0151a865f62612adeac867a5d3e6e2841ae527b726cafcc5164c37fcc85f3b40
Transactions
Gas Used
2772989/40000000 (6.93% Used)
Base Fee
10,000 Gwei
Total Score
2,161,073,575 (+96)
Rewards
1.02 VTHO